What Are Robot Hoovers?
Robot hoovers, also referred to as robotic vacuums or robot vacuum cleaners, are smart cleaning devices that are created to autonomously tidy floors. These gadgets utilize a combination of sensors, mapping innovation, and algorithms to navigate around barriers, prevent stairs, and cover as much of the floor area as possible. They can be set up to clean at particular times, and numerous designs can even go back to their charging docks when their batteries are low.
The Evolution of Robot Hoovers
The idea of a robot hoover is not new. The first business robot vacuum, the Electrolux Trilobite, was introduced in 2001. Nevertheless, it was the iRobot Roomba, released in 2002, that really promoted the innovation. Throughout best robot cleaner , robot hoovers have actually undergone considerable advancements. Modern designs are more sophisticated, with features such as:
- Improved Navigation: Advanced sensing units and SLAM (Simultaneous Localization and Mapping) innovation permit robot hoovers to create in-depth maps of the home and browse effectively.
- Improved Cleaning Power: Higher suction power and multi-surface cleaning abilities make them reliable on various floor types, consisting of carpets, hardwood, and tiles.
- Smart Integration: Many robot hoovers can be managed by means of smartphone apps, voice assistants, and even integrated with smart home systems.
- Dust Collection Systems: Improved dust collection and larger bins decrease the frequency of emptying.
- Challenge Avoidance: Enhanced sensors and AI make sure that robot hoovers can avoid furniture, animals, and other obstacles without getting stuck.

Secret Features to Consider
When searching for a robot hoover, several features are worth considering:
- Suction Power: The cleaning efficiency of a robot hoover is directly related to its suction power. Higher suction power is typically better for deep cleaning and getting larger particles.
- Battery Life: A longer battery life allows the robot hoover to clean more of your house in a single charge. Look for designs with at least 60-90 minutes of battery life.
- Navigation Technology: Advanced navigation innovation, such as SLAM, makes sure that the robot hoover can produce a precise map of the home and tidy effectively.
- Smart Connectivity: The ability to manage the robot hoover through a smart device app or voice assistant adds benefit and flexibility.
- Noise Level: While robot hoovers are generally peaceful, some designs are designed to be even quieter, which is perfect for families with family pets or small children.
- Dust Bin Capacity: A larger dust bin means less frequent emptying, which can be a considerable advantage in bigger homes.
- Virtual Walls and No-Go Zones: These features allow homeowners to set specific locations where the robot hoover ought to not go into, such as pet locations or little rooms.
- Watering System: For robot mops, a consistent and regulated watering system is essential for effective cleaning without over-wetting the floorings.
How Robot Hoovers Work
Mapping and Navigation:
- Initial Setup: When initially introduced to a brand-new environment, the robot hoover utilizes its sensors to develop a map of the home. This procedure normally involves a trial run where the robot walks around your home, collecting information about the design.
- Course Planning: Once the map is created, the robot uses algorithms to prepare the most efficient cleaning path. It avoids challenges and guarantees that it covers all areas of the home.
- Real-Time Adjustments: As the robot hoover cleans, it continuously updates its map to reflect any changes in the environment, such as moved furniture or new barriers.
Cleaning Modes:
- Spot Cleaning: For concentrated cleaning in particular locations, such as a spill or a particularly filthy area.
- Edge Cleaning: Some designs have a devoted edge-cleaning mode to ensure that locations along the walls and under furnishings are thoroughly cleaned up.
- Scheduling: Users can set the robot hoover to clean at particular times, guaranteeing that the home is constantly tidy.
Maintenance:
- Filter Cleaning: Regular cleaning of the filter is vital to keep the robot hoover's performance.
- Brush and Mop Replacement: Over time, the brushes and mops may wear and require replacement.
- Software application Updates: Many modern robot hoovers receive regular software updates to improve their performance and performance.
Common FAQs About Robot Hoovers
Q1: Are robot hoovers as reliable as conventional vacuum cleaners?
- While robot hoovers may not have the same raw cleaning power as traditional vacuum, they are developed to clean more regularly and regularly. For everyday maintenance, they are highly effective and can handle most family cleaning requirements.
Q2: Can robot hoovers browse stairs and other obstacles?
- Most robot hoovers are equipped with cliff sensors to prevent them from dropping stairs. They can navigate around furnishings and other barriers, but it's best to keep the floor relatively clear to guarantee optimum performance.
Q3: How typically do I need to empty the dust bin?
- The frequency of clearing the dust bin depends upon the size of the home and the quantity of particles. Usually, a bigger dust bin will need to be emptied less frequently. For the majority of users, clearing the bin once a week suffices.
Q4: Can robot hoovers be used in homes with animals?
- Yes, lots of robot hoovers are particularly created to handle pet hair and dander. They can clean under furnishings and in hard-to-reach areas where pet hair typically accumulates.
Q5: Are robot hoovers noisy?
- Most robot hoovers are designed to be fairly peaceful, but the sound level can differ. Try to find models with noise rankings listed below 60 decibels for a more enjoyable cleaning experience.
Q6: Can I control a robot hoover from another location?
- Yes, many modern robot hoovers can be managed through a smartphone app or voice assistant. This permits users to begin, stop, and schedule cleaning sessions from anywhere.
